1 June 2026: Keto Motors Hits New 52-Week High
Keto Motors Ltd achieved a significant milestone on 1 June 2026, reaching a new 52-week high of Rs.155.05. This represented a daily gain of 4.99%, with the stock opening and trading steadily at this level throughout the session. The strong price action demonstrated robust buying interest and price stability, outpacing the broader market which saw the Sensex decline by 0.96% to 35,077.62 points.
The stock’s 52-week low of Rs.115.74 highlights a substantial appreciation of approximately 34% over the past year, while the Sensex declined by 8.05% in the same period. This relative resilience underscores Keto Motors’ distinctive performance amid a cautious market backdrop.
Technical indicators supported this positive momentum, with the stock trading above all key moving averages and bullish MACD and KST signals on weekly and monthly charts. However, the Relative Strength Index (RSI) remained bearish, suggesting potential overbought conditions. The On-Balance Volume (OBV) indicator showed mixed signals, mildly bullish weekly but bearish monthly, indicating some divergence between price and volume trends.
2 June 2026: Technical Momentum Shifts to Bullish Amid Mixed Signals
On 2 June, Keto Motors maintained its Rs.155.05 level, consolidating the previous day’s gains. The technical trend shifted from mildly bullish to bullish, supported by daily moving averages turning positive and reinforcing upward momentum. The MACD and KST indicators confirmed the strengthening uptrend on both weekly and monthly timeframes, signalling accelerating momentum.
Despite these bullish signals, the RSI remained bearish on weekly and monthly charts, indicating the stock may be approaching overbought territory or facing short-term selling pressure. The Bollinger Bands were bullish, suggesting expanding price volatility in favour of upward moves, but also cautioning about potential corrections.
Volume trends were neutral, with On-Balance Volume showing no clear direction, implying that the price gains were not yet fully supported by increased trading activity. Dow Theory assessments remained mildly bullish, reflecting cautious optimism among market participants.
Long-term returns for Keto Motors remain exceptional, with a three-year gain of 920.07%, vastly outperforming the Sensex’s 18.96%. Over five and ten years, the stock’s returns of 5,909.69% and 2,111.84% respectively dwarf the Sensex’s corresponding gains, highlighting the company’s strong historical performance despite recent volatility.

3 to 5 June 2026: Price Stabilises Amid Sensex Fluctuations
From 3 June through 5 June, Keto Motors’ share price remained steady at Rs.155.05, showing no daily change despite fluctuations in the Sensex. The benchmark index oscillated between gains and losses, closing the week at 35,141.95 points, down 0.10% on 5 June and registering a weekly decline of 0.78%. This stability in Keto Motors’ price amid broader market volatility highlights the stock’s relative strength and investor conviction at current levels.
The MarketsMOJO grade for Keto Motors stands at ‘Sell’ with a Mojo Score of 40.0, upgraded from ‘Strong Sell’ on 20 May 2026. This reflects an improvement in the company’s fundamentals and technical outlook, though caution remains warranted given the micro-cap classification and mixed momentum signals.

Key Takeaways
Positive Signals: Keto Motors Ltd’s 4.99% weekly gain and new 52-week high at Rs.155.05 demonstrate strong price momentum and relative outperformance versus the Sensex’s 0.78% decline. The shift to a bullish technical trend supported by MACD, KST, and moving averages suggests sustained buying interest. The MarketsMOJO grade upgrade from Strong Sell to Sell reflects improving fundamentals and market perception.
Cautionary Signals: The bearish RSI on weekly and monthly charts indicates potential overbought conditions and risk of short-term pullbacks. Neutral volume trends and mixed OBV readings suggest that price gains are not yet fully confirmed by trading activity. The micro-cap classification entails higher volatility and liquidity risk, warranting careful monitoring of support levels and momentum indicators.
Conclusion
Keto Motors Ltd’s performance in the week ending 5 June 2026 highlights a notable recovery and technical improvement, with the stock gaining 4.99% and reaching a new 52-week high despite a broadly declining Sensex. The bullish momentum indicators and upgraded rating provide a positive backdrop, yet mixed signals from RSI and volume metrics counsel prudence. Investors should watch for confirmation of sustained momentum and be mindful of the inherent risks associated with micro-cap stocks. Overall, Keto Motors has demonstrated resilience and potential for further gains, balanced by the need for cautious appraisal amid market volatility.
